NCT Number: NCT06630494
This is a single-center, single-arm, open-label, single-dose phase I clinical study to evaluate pharmacokinetics (PK), pharmacodynamics (PD), safety and tolerability of Recombinant Human Thrombopoietin for Injection (rhTPO) in healthy Caucasian participants. Approximately 22 healthy Caucasian participants will be enrolled for this study.
One dose level is planned in this study, and participants will receive a single abdominal subcutaneous injection at a dose of 300 U/kg after entering the study.
Participants will undergo screening, admission (baseline), administration and follow-up observation period. Participants will sign an informed consent form before any study procedures are performed. During screening, all participants will be screened for study eligibility within 28 days prior to administration. Eligible participants will be admitted to the clinical study ward no later than one day prior to dosing (D-1). Participants need to fast for at least 10 hours prior to dosing and 4 hours after dosing. Single abdominal subcutaneous injection of the study drug will be given on D1. The administration and follow-up observation period will be 29 days (D1~D29). Participants may be discharged at D7 at the judgment of the investigator. PK blood samples will be collected from D-1 to D14, tolerance and safety will be observed from D1 to D29, and blood samples for PD and ADA will be collected from screening to D29. After completion of relevant assessments on D29, participants will be considered as having completed this study.
